To determine which image shows objects exerting more gravitational force on each other, we would typically need information about the masses of the objects and the distance between them. According to Newton's law of universal gravitation, the gravitational force between two objects is directly proportional to the product of their masses and inversely proportional to the square of the distance between their centers.
